How much is a round-trip flight from Cincinnati to Oslo Gardermoen Airport?

What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Cincinnati to Oslo Airport?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Cincinnati to Oslo Gardermoen Airport cl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

If your flying dates are flexible, you should consider flying to Oslo Airport on a Thursday, as we generally find the cheapest rates on that day for this route. On the other hand, Saturday is the most expensive day to fly from Cincinnati to Oslo Airport. For your return ticket, we recommend flying on a Monday and avoiding Thursdays for the best deals.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Cincinnati to Oslo Gardermoen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Cincinnati to Oslo Gardermoen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Cincinnati to Oslo Gardermoen Airport is January, where tickets cost $593 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are July and December,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$1,189 and $1,141 respectively.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Cincinnati to Oslo Airport?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Oslo Airport with an airline and back to Cincinnati with another airline. Booking your flights between Cincinnati and OSL can sometimes prove cheaper using this method.
